Review

The best of 707's albums, their self-titled debut wasn't much different from its album rock comrades of 1980, except 707 had a nice guitar pop touch to their sound, as in their moderate hit and album opener "I Could Be Good for You." The rest of the album maintains the first track's momentum for the most part, and is ultimately quite enjoyable. ~ Gina Boldman, Rovi
